Ghana’s men’s national volleyball team reached the quarterfinals of the African Championship on September 19 after defeating Chad in the round of 16. According to MyJoyOnline, the Ghanaian team won 3:0 in sets and will face Cameroon in the next round.
Victory in three sets
The first set was the most closely contested, with Ghana’s national team winning 25:19. In the next two sets, the Ghanaians extended their advantage: 25:13 in the second set and 25:15 in the third.

Before the match against Chad, Ghana’s team, known as the Black Spikers, defeated Kenya in the final Group A match. The round-of-16 encounter was not a difficult test for the Ghanaian national team.
Next opponent
Ghana will face Cameroon in the quarterfinals. The 2026 African Championship is one of the qualifying tournaments for the 2027 FIVB World Championship, as well as the 2028 Olympic Games in Los Angeles.
